    The paper deals with low frequency electromagnetic field effects on ultra-weak photon emission from yeast cells Saccharomyces cerevisiae. The current state of the research of electromagnetic field interactions with biological systems is shortly presented and the phenomenon of ultra-weak photon emission from biological samples is briefly introduced. The experimental results indicate the differences in dynamics of ultra-weak photon emission between cells exposed to magnetic field and controls cells. Results suggest potential applicability of this method for the evaluation of magnetic field effects on cells
